For our client, a specialist and one of Europe's leading companies in the field of Security we are looking for an IT Service Manager (m/w/d).
Our client offers an exciting opportunity with an excellent salary and benefit package.
Your tasks:
- Being accountable for IT services within the organisation
- Managing daily run activities based on ITIL processes like incident management, change management, problem management, Service request management, Vendor Management etc.
- Responsible for managing the vendor contracts, negotiations, and vendor performance.
- Maintaining and ensuring effective, regular, and seamless communications with all stakeholders. Interfacing with vendors/internal stakeholders regularly.
- Provide governance and improve delivery through regular review meetings.
- Responsible for tracking and reporting SLAs.
- Responsible for maintaining service quality, service delivery performance, driving service excellence and continuous service improvement activities.
- Drive key production processes like Incident, Problem, Change, Release, Request, Knowledge Management etc.
- Drive the deployment and Continual improvement of the production processes based on the company requirements and ITIL best practices.
- Governance of JIRA/ServiceNow tools including the new customisation, version upgrades for the production process modules.
